For the Hearty & Homestyle Enthusiast

Sometimes, all you want is a classic, comforting breakfast that reminds you of home. These cafes excel at generous portions, familiar flavors, and a welcoming, down-to-earth vibe.

  • Coffee Pot Restaurant: A Sedona institution for over 30 years, this family-owned gem lives up to its legendary status, particularly with its astounding 101 omelette options. Imagine diving into an Elvis Presley's Omelette #101 (jelly, peanut butter, banana) or a more traditional Western, all while enjoying stunning red rock views. Beyond omelettes, they serve hearty American classics, authentic Mexican dishes like huevos rancheros, and quality coffee in a warm, friendly atmosphere.
  • Red Rock Café: Renowned for its generous portions and a delightful, laid-back "down-home" atmosphere, Red Rock Café is a must-visit. Their massive cinnamon roll is legendary and often described as a meal in itself. Beyond this sweet treat, you'll find flavorful breakfast tacos and hearty omelets made with fresh, locally sourced ingredients, all served by friendly staff in a fun, cozy setting.
  • Pine Cone Café: A beloved local gem, Pine Cone Café delivers on homestyle breakfasts with an emphasis on generous portions and quality ingredients. Their fluffy pancakes and classic eggs Benedict are consistently praised, served in an inviting atmosphere filled with the aroma of freshly cooked breakfast. It's a place where friendly staff ensure your coffee cup stays full, whether you choose indoor or outdoor seating.
  • The Turkey Run Café: If comfort food is calling your name, The Turkey Run Café answers with house-made pastries and their famous biscuit sandwiches. Expect classic breakfast items alongside fresh juices and coffee, all served in a warm and friendly environment designed for a relaxed morning meal.
  • Lighthouse Café: This charming spot offers a friendly atmosphere and a delicious menu featuring a great selection of omelets, including their signature Lighthouse omelet, alongside tasty baked goods. It provides a cozy décor and a homey feel, perfect for a relaxed start to the day.
  • Cafe Jose: A true family-owned and operated homely diner, Cafe Jose offers an affordable yet delightfully tasty breakfast served all day. Everything is made from scratch with fresh ingredients, with specialties like unique breakfast tacos, popular breakfast bowls, and the option to build your own breakfast burrito. Their exceptional coffee and welcoming ambiance round out a satisfying experience.
  • The Breakfast Feller: This cafe provides a casual dining experience focusing on classic breakfast options. Expect well-prepared omelets, pancakes, and breakfast burritos in a laid-back atmosphere with attentive staff, complemented by specialty coffee.

Cafes for a Healthier Start or Unique Flavors

For those seeking something a bit different, or prioritizing fresh, lighter, and health-conscious options, Sedona's cafe scene rises to the occasion.

  • Miley’s Café: Blending traditional American with Southwestern influences, Miley’s Café is a vibrant spot for a flavorful morning. Signature dishes include hearty green chile burritos and fluffy pancakes served with maple syrup and fruit. The cozy setting, lively atmosphere, and friendly staff offering personalized recommendations make it a delightful stop.
  • Mesa Grill Sedona: While called a "grill," Mesa Grill's breakfast menu and ambiance lean heavily into the cafe experience, especially with its stunning red rock views from outdoor seating. They serve innovative Southwestern-inspired breakfasts with diverse dietary options, including vegan and gluten-free accommodations. Menu highlights include unique blue corn pancakes, the Sedona Omelette (chorizo, green chilies, onions, cheese), and creative breakfast bowls, all complemented by specialty coffee brews. It's an ideal spot for a sunrise breakfast.
  • The Wildflower Bread Company: Focusing on fresh, healthy, and delicious breakfast options, Wildflower Bread Company is a standout. Patrons rave about "the best pancakes ever," specifically the lemon ricotta pancakes with blueberry compote. You’ll also find breakfast bowls, sandwiches, homemade bread, sunrise breakfast burritos, and Baja breakfast bowls, often using locally sourced ingredients. Enjoy the welcoming vibe and outdoor seating with Sedona landscapes.
  • Whole Foods Market: For the ultimate in on-the-go convenience and healthy choices, Whole Foods Market offers a unique breakfast bar. Here, you can find fresh, organic, and nutritious options like wholesome smoothies and satisfying acai bowls. It’s perfect for grabbing a quick, prepared meal for a picnic or to enjoy on your travels.
  • Pump House Station: This spot offers a variety of benedicts and omelets made from top-quality, fresh ingredients, alongside an à la carte menu that includes avocado toast and granola with yogurt. They also boast excellent coffee, providing a fresh and modern twist on breakfast staples.

Quick Bites & Coffee Culture

When your main mission is excellent coffee and a delectable pastry or a quick, easy breakfast to go, these cafes are your go-to.

  • The Coffee Shop of Sedona: True to its name, this cafe creates a warm and inviting atmosphere, serving homemade breakfast dishes made from scratch. Think scrumptious waffles, hearty breakfast sandwiches, and popular breakfast burritos, all paired with numerous coffee options, from espresso to cold brews. Cozy seating and friendly staff make it a local favorite.
  • Dottie’s Sweets & Treats: Ideal for a sweet start to your day, Dottie’s is renowned for its delicious coffee and an array of sweet treats like freshly baked croissants and muffins. They also offer a selection of smoothies in a cozy setting, perfect for a quick pick-me-up or a grab-and-go breakfast.
  • Sedona Memories Bakery & Café: As the name suggests, this spot is famous for its fresh baked goods, delightful sandwiches, pastries, and specialty coffee, all made fresh daily. It features a cozy atmosphere and friendly, passionate staff, making it suitable for a relaxed breakfast or simply a quality coffee break.
  • Café de France: Experience a delightful French breakfast right in Sedona at Café de France. Enjoy classic dishes such as sweet or savory crepes and an array of authentic French pastries. This charming café offers a cozy ambiance, friendly service, and quality coffee, delivering a taste of France to your morning.

Practical Tips for Your Cafe Visit:

  • Check Opening Hours: Many breakfast cafes in Sedona close by early afternoon, so plan your visit accordingly.
  • Peak Times: Popular spots like Coffee Pot and Mesa Grill can get busy, especially on weekends. Arriving earlier can help you beat the rush.
  • Parking: Some cafes have dedicated parking lots, while others rely on street parking, which can be limited in busy areas.
  • Outdoor Seating: If you're hoping for an outdoor table, especially one with views, be prepared for a potential wait during peak times.

Quick Answers: Your Sedona Breakfast Cafe FAQs

Are reservations needed for sedona cafes for breakfast?

Generally, reservations are not needed for most Sedona cafes. Places like Coffee Pot Restaurant, Red Rock Café, and The Coffee Shop of Sedona typically operate on a first-come, first-served basis. However, for spots with highly coveted outdoor seating or stunning views, like Mesa Grill Sedona, arriving early is recommended, especially for sunrise views. For larger groups, it's always a good idea to call ahead.

Can I find healthy options at Sedona cafes?

Absolutely. Many cafes cater to health-conscious diners. The Wildflower Bread Company offers fresh breakfast bowls and healthy pancakes. Mesa Grill Sedona has diverse dietary options including vegan and gluten-free. Whole Foods Market is an excellent grab-and-go choice for nutritious smoothies and acai bowls. You'll often find fresh fruit, yogurt, and whole-grain options on most menus.

Are there grab-and-go breakfast options available?

Yes, Sedona offers excellent grab-and-go choices for those eager to start their day of exploration. Dottie’s Sweets & Treats and Sedona Memories Bakery & Café are perfect for pastries and coffee. The Coffee Shop of Sedona offers quick breakfast burritos and sandwiches. Whole Foods Market provides a full breakfast bar with prepared items for convenience.

What's the best cafe in Sedona for red rock views?

For breathtaking red rock views with your breakfast, Coffee Pot Restaurant offers expansive vistas from its dining room. Mesa Grill Sedona is another fantastic choice, particularly for its outdoor patio seating that provides stunning panoramic views, ideal for watching the sunrise. The Wildflower Bread Company also offers pleasant outdoor seating with views of the Sedona landscape.

Which cafes are best for families with kids?

Many sedona cafes for breakfast are very family-friendly. Coffee Pot Restaurant, with its vast omelette menu and classic American fare, is a long-standing family favorite. Red Rock Café’s laid-back atmosphere and massive cinnamon rolls appeal to all ages. Pine Cone Café, with its homestyle cooking and generous portions, also offers a welcoming environment for families. These spots typically have versatile menus that cater to varied tastes.
